Belmont cancels racing, Nationals postpone game due to poor air quality from Canada wildfires

Belmont cancels racing, Nationals postpone game due to poor air quality from Canada wildfires

Racing at Belmont Park was canceled and the Washington Nationals' home game against the Arizona Diamondbacks was postponed Thursday due to poor air quality from wildfires in Canada.

Jokic and Murray both have triple-doubles, Nuggets beat Heat 109-94 for 2-1 lead

Jokic and Murray both have triple-doubles, Nuggets beat Heat 109-94 for 2-1 lead

MIAMI (AP) — Never had two players from the same team had 30-point triple-doubles in the same game. Never in the regular season. Never in the playoffs. Certainly never in the NBA Finals. Until now.
